I created a new project, specified Java EE 5, copied all my code in there, fixed up all the library references, config files, etc..., rebuilt, redeployed, and voila! Now my services show up in Glassfish admin console. Thanks for the help!
[Message sent by forum member 'duncant' (duncant)]
http://forums.java.net/jive/thread.jspa?messageID=255473